Designation of Former Paraguayan President Horacio Cartes for Involvement in Significant Corruption

Press Statement Antony J. Blinken, Secretary of State July 22, 2022 The United States is designating former Paraguayan President Horacio Manuel Cartes Jara for his involvement in significant corruption. Former President Cartes obstructed a major international investigation into transnational crime in order to protect himself and his criminal associate from potential prosecution and political damage. Travel Advisory: PARAGUAY – Level 1: Exercise Normal Precautions

PARAGUAY – Level 1: Exercise Normal Precautions      Exercise normal precautions in Paraguay.  Some areas have increased crime risk. Read the entire Travel Advisory. Exercise increased caution in: Amambay, Alto Paraná, Canindeyu, San Pedro, and Concepcion departments due to crime.
